Transaction 7392185ce06c88608a307f7a1becdd71e9322b1f6b06b79bf00fd40b6f792d53
1 Input
1 Output
-
7392185ce06c88608a307f7a1becdd71e9322b1f6b06b79bf00fd40b6f792d53:0
- value
- 16423913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3863540cc8124dc686b408cbd595d081f4d881d4 OP_EQUAL
- address
- 36qAkjozXRCSV332Q136XhVybiLXzhdmuV